Allegion(ALLE) - 2025 Q3 - Quarterly Report

Financial Performance - In Q3 2025, Allegion reported net revenues of $1,070.2 million, a 10.7% increase from $967.1 million in Q3 2024, driven by pricing (4.0%), volume (1.9%), and acquisitions (3.9%) [104][105] - The operating income for Q3 2025 was $233.8 million, up from $215.0 million in Q3 2024, with an operating margin of 21.8%, slightly down from 22.2% [104][107] - For the nine months ended September 30, 2025, net revenues reached $3,034.1 million, a 7.3% increase from $2,826.6 million in the same period of 2024, attributed to pricing (2.6%), volume (1.8%), and acquisitions (2.6%) [114][115] - Allegion's operating income for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, was $649.9 million, an increase from $596.1 million in 2024, with an operating margin of 21.4% [114][116] - Total net revenues for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, increased by 7.1%, or $160.9 million, compared to the same period in 2024, with contributions from pricing (2.9%), volume (2.4%), and acquisitions (2.0%) [130] Acquisitions and Growth - Allegion completed several acquisitions in 2025, including ELATEC for €330.0 million (approximately $389.0 million), enhancing its global electronics portfolio [99] - Allegion Americas net revenues for Q3 2025 increased by 7.9%, or $61.6 million, compared to Q3 2024, driven by pricing (4.6%), volume (1.8%), and acquisitions (1.5%) [126] - Allegion International net revenues for Q3 2025 increased by 22.5%, or $41.5 million, compared to Q3 2024, primarily due to acquisitions/divestitures (13.6%) and favorable currency exchange rates (5.3%) [140] - Allegion Americas net revenues from electronic products increased by a mid-teens percent in Q3 2025 compared to the same period in the prior year, with expectations for continued growth [129] - Allegion International net revenues for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, increased by 8.2%, or $46.6 million, primarily driven by acquisitions/divestitures (5.4%) and favorable currency exchange rates (2.1%) [141] - Segment operating income for Allegion Americas for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, increased by $68.0 million, with an operating margin of 28.5%, up from 27.5% in the same period in 2024 [136] Tax and Interest - The effective income tax rate for Q3 2025 was 9.8%, down from 10.5% in Q3 2024, primarily due to a tax benefit from legislative changes [113] - Allegion's interest expense decreased by $2.2 million in Q3 2025 compared to Q3 2024, reflecting lower outstanding indebtedness [111] Cash Flow and Debt - Net cash provided by operating activities increased by $87.7 million to $543.7 million for the nine months ended September 30, 2025, compared to $456.0 million in 2024 [149] - Net cash used in investing activities rose by $459.1 million to $(649.3) million in 2025, primarily due to higher cash used for acquisitions [150] - Net cash used in financing activities increased by $262.5 million to $(115.2) million in 2025, with net proceeds from debt borrowings down by $306.6 million year over year [151] - Total long-term debt increased to $2,059.5 million as of September 30, 2025, compared to $1,977.6 million at the end of 2024 [153] - The company had $400.0 million of 3.550% Senior Notes due 2027 and $600.0 million of 5.411% Senior Notes due 2032 outstanding as of September 30, 2025 [156] Supply Chain and Market Conditions - The company sourced approximately 20-25% of its cost of goods sold from Mexico and less than 5% from China, indicating a diversified supply chain [94] - Demand for electronic security products remains strong, contributing to long-term growth despite mixed macroeconomic conditions in international markets [93] Risks and Uncertainties - The company acknowledges ongoing macroeconomic challenges and economic instability impacting future performance [169] - Increased prices and inflation are significant risks that could affect the company's projections [169] - Political, economic, and regulatory volatility remains a concern for the company's operations [169] - The strength and stability of the construction and remodeling markets are critical to the company's performance [169] - The company has identified potential risks that may not have been anticipated in previous filings [170] - The company emphasizes the importance of not placing undue reliance on forward-looking statements [169] - The company continues to monitor various uncertainties that could impact its future results [169] Compliance and Liquidity - The company is in compliance with all applicable covenants under its credit agreement as of September 30, 2025 [155] - The Term Facility requires quarterly principal payments totaling $6.3 million for the remainder of 2025 and $190.6 million in 2026 [154] - Allegion's liquidity outlook remains strong, with cash flows from operations expected to meet financing needs for at least the next 12 months [147] - Approximately 86% of Allegion's total outstanding indebtedness incurs fixed-rate interest, reducing exposure to rising variable interest rates [146]
